Scott Irvine Blurs the Edges

I’ve always had a strong place in my heart for photography with a darker experimental quality. Growing up, I was attracted to the work of Man Ray, and later Joel Peter Witkin and Matt Mahurin. I just discovered and adore the photographic work of Scott Irvine whose work seems to be in a similar tradition to the afore mentioned photographers. Inky black lines bleed throughout his frames blurring edges. The photos are riddled with texture and often glow like an old daguerreotype. As an image taker, Irvine snaps up shots of both people and places. He has collaborated on striking shoots with a long list of bands including: Interpol, Yeah Yeah Yeahs, Kasabien, and James Chance.
